Civic association ADVAITA provides services to users of addictive substances, pathological gamblers and their loved ones. It currently operates two facilities: the Therapeutic Community for Drug Addicts in Nová Ves and the Outpatient Services Center in Liberec.

The therapeutic community is a medical resocialization facility with a long-term stay (the average duration of completed stays is one year). People from all over the Czech Republic are admitted to the facility.

The Liberec outpatient services center provides three services. The first of them is an outpatient counseling program, intended for people who have a problem with an illegal addictive substance, alcohol or pathological gambling and want to solve their problem. This program also provides services to parents and loved ones of users. It is possible to book a one-off consultation or join a long-term program of outpatient counseling.

The second service is an after-treatment program, intended for people who have already undergone treatment for their addiction and want to rejoin normal life. Through this program, the center's staff provide clients with the kind of support and assistance that will make this difficult step easier for them. The center offers an after-treatment program in both outpatient and residential form. Since 2009, it has operated five subsidized apartments, where ten beds are available to clients for a limited period of six months.

The third service is new support for independent living, which is provided mainly in the field and which offers support and help to people who are abstinent, but due to their chronic addiction are not self-sufficient in the field of independent living and employment.

The services of the ADVAITA Ambulatory Services Center are primarily intended for people from the Liberec region.

Consultations must be booked in advance by phone or e-mail. Ordering times usually do not exceed three weeks.

Since 2010, the association has also offered primary prevention programs in schools to a limited extent. They are aimed at preventing unwanted phenomena in school-age children. Among other things, their goal is to make a positive impression on children so that they avoid drug and alcohol abuse. In addition to the prevention of drug abuse, other topics include, for example, bullying and spending too much time on the computer.
